Food collapse
If food keeps recovering and then crashing again, the village usually is living on rescue food, weak meal access or growth pressure that the daily supply loop cannot carry yet.
Use this when
Use this page when the village has ingredients sometimes, but the meal system cannot survive workers, travel, storage and longer routes.

Why it repeats
Players often fix hunger once and assume the issue is solved, but unstable food comes back whenever the save depends on emergency pickups instead of steady meals.
The goal is not one recovery. The goal is food that stops being dramatic.
What makes it worse
Every new worker, longer route and wider production lane multiplies the damage of weak food support.
That is why food collapse is usually a settlement pacing problem as much as a resource problem.
Use the table as a short observation pass rather than a promise of exact numbers. Weather, distance and settlement layout change the rate at which food disappears. The reliable test is whether the same meal source remains reachable after you resume building, mining and recruiting.
Do not judge recovery by the first full pantry. A rescue haul can hide the same failure for a short time. Instead, watch three ordinary meal cycles while workers return to their normal jobs. The food source should refill without the player abandoning every other task, and meals should remain close enough that villagers are not crossing the settlement simply to eat.
During this observation window, pause optional construction and recruitment. That keeps demand steady long enough to expose the real constraint. If ingredients arrive but prepared food does not, the bottleneck is processing or job priority. If prepared food exists but workers still lose time, the bottleneck is access or placement. If neither arrives reliably, the gathering or farming floor is still too weak.
A buffer is useful only after the daily loop works. Keep enough ready food to absorb a delayed trip or busy building day, but do not respond to every collapse by making storage larger. Oversized storage can make an unstable system look healthy until the stock finally empties. The better goal is a modest reserve that stops shrinking during a normal day.
Separate emergency food from the main meal lane where the layout allows it. Emergency items answer a sudden shortage; the regular lane should be supplied by the sources you expect to repeat. This separation makes diagnosis easier because you can see whether the settlement is living on its routine or quietly consuming the backup.
Avoid changing every food source, storage lane and worker assignment at the same time. If the village improves, you will not know which change mattered; if it fails, you will not know what to undo. Make one high-confidence repair, observe the next meal cycles, then move to the next bottleneck. This is slower for a few minutes and much faster than repeatedly rebuilding the whole system.
Also avoid treating a strong ingredient as a complete food plan. An item can be valuable and still fail as the only source when travel, preparation or seasonal availability changes. A stable settlement uses a dependable routine, reachable storage and enough spare capacity to handle one interrupted job without immediately returning to starvation.
Resume recruitment or major construction only after the regular food reserve holds steady through several normal work cycles. The important sign is not that storage reached a large number once; it is that production replaces what villagers consume while hauling and other core jobs continue. Add one new demand at a time, then watch whether the reserve still recovers.
If the reserve begins falling immediately after a recruit or new production assignment, pause there. Improve one input, cooking or delivery link before adding the next worker. This creates a clear relationship between demand and capacity and prevents the settlement from drifting back into a crisis that looks sudden but was actually building for several days.
